Baku: President Taye Atske Selassie, at COP29, has reaffirmed Ethiopia's commitment to the Paris Agreement and proactive disaster preparedness. The President also urged global action to cap warming at 1.5°C, stressing the need for resilience against climate impacts affecting Ethiopia and beyond. According to Ethiopian News Agency, the 29th Conference of the Parties (COP29) is being undertaken in Baku, Azerbaijan, and seeks to increase funding to support lower-income countries in reducing greenhouse gas emissions. Ethiopia's high-level delegation is actively participating in championing climate resilience and equitable access to funds for developing nations. President Taye officially opened the Ethiopian Pavilion at the conference yesterday, further emphasizing the country's dedication to addressing climate change challenges.
